Number of children to orphanage on the rise in NCP. Child care commissioner. This story tells what will happen to our Children ! (VIDEOS)
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

According to data supplied by the Northern Province Probation and Child Care Services Department, by June 2022, 246 children had been placed in orphanages by Northern Province parents.

According to Mr. Guruparan Rajendran, Northern Provincial Probation and Child Care Commissioner, this is primarily due to the people’s acute economic hardship.

However, he claims that a scenario has occurred in which the money to be paid by the Treasury for the Probation and Child Care Department have not been formally received.

The reason for this is that the government is in a terrible financial crisis.

According to Mr. Guruparan Rajendran, the current economic crisis has caused a trend for moms to travel overseas, posing a severe threat to the protection of female children.
